  • If you have liquid still trickling out then chances are your water broke. The amniotic fluid constantly replenishes itself so its my understanding you'll pretty much be continually leaking if its your water. So call your doc, but don't be embarassed if you did pee yourself. I've heard a lot of stories of women who went to the hospital thinking their water broke and it turned out they had only pee'd themselves.
